Kundurpara

Kundurpara is a village located in Raipur subdivision of Bankura district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 10.4km away from sub-district headquarter Gar Raipur. Bankura is the district headquarter of Kundurpara village. As per 2009 stats, Mandalkuli is the gram panchayat of Kundurpara village.

About Kundurpara

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kundurpara is 329550. The village spans a total geographical area of 107.42 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 722134. Khatra is nearest town to Kundurpara village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 45km away.

Population of Kundurpara

According to the 2011 Census, Kundurpara has a total population of about 934, with approximately 481 males and 453 females. The sex ratio is around 941 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 115 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 41 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 84. The overall literacy rate is approximately 66.81%, with male literacy at about 75.26% and female literacy near 57.84%. There are around 208 households in the village. Connectivity of Kundurpara

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kundurpara. As per the 2011 stats, Kundurpara had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
